Action to Take:  When Wall Street prices in an 8% move on the world's largest company, smart money steps aside. With implied volatility ratios above 30 on both SPY and Nasdaq ahead of Nvidia's earnings, market makers are pricing in uncertainty. Skip forcing trades into this tension - instead, use today to build your shopping list of regional banks trading at or below tangible book value. Tonight's report could determine whether recent profit-taking accelerates into year-end repositioning. Any banks trading slightly above 1 could soon be at a discount. Make a list.

-----------------------------

Momentum: Momentum continues to chop around (something that happens occasionally and tends to lead to higher moves) as institutional capital shifts defensively ahead of Nvidia's critical report. Funds and algos are holding these indices right at their 20-day moving average… Pure defense.
